Description
What kind of wine it is
The Franciacorta Brut Rosé by Corte alle Stelle is crafted from a balanced blend of Pinot Nero and Chardonnay. Vinification follows the rigorous Traditional Method, ensuring a technical and precise style. Hand harvesting in advance and prolonged aging in bottle define a harmonious profile and refined liveliness, offering a clear and measured expression, enriched by lees aging.

How it is produced
Pinot Nero and Chardonnay grapes are harvested early in mid-August, picked by hand, and placed in wooden boxes. Processing begins with a first cold fermentation in steel tanks to preserve aromatic freshness. The transformation is completed following the Traditional Method, with a second fermentation and bottle aging for twenty-four months. This careful resting on the lees provides fragrant bakery-like aromas.
